FROZEN MEAT IN ENGLAND

METHOD OF HANDLING CRITI- \ . CISED. (Rec. May 12, 0.5 a.m.) ' London. May 10. The "Star" protests against the Government permitting the American Beef Trust to handle half the meat in England which the Government purchased, and ridicules the feeble compromise under wjlich tho remaining 51) per cent, is marketed by colonial merchants, pointing out that they would .otherwise be' temporarily out of business, owing to the GoverSmont purchasing the Australasian output for the armies of occupation,— Aue.-N.Z. Cable Assn.
